Job Details

QA Test Specialist

Movement Labs

Category

QA

Experience

-

Employee type

Full-time

Offer Salary

-

Job Description

Movement Labs is a movement incubator and the leading peer-to-peer text political consultancy supporting progressives and grassroots activists nationwide. Our clients span both establishment and movement efforts, from senior Democratic Congressional leadership to Black Lives Matter. Your work will help mobilize 100,000 votes in the top battleground states to stop Donald Trump and recruit thousands of candidates for 100,000 elections that go uncontested every year. 

We're seeking a meticulous QA Test Specialist to play a critical role in safeguarding the quality, reliability, and security of our mission-critical outreach tools. As the QA Test Specialist you will report to the CTO. You'll design and execute comprehensive test strategies to ensure our platform functions seamlessly, and your rigorous testing will be instrumental in minimizing errors and preventing disruptions that could impact critical voter outreach efforts. This role is fully remote.

Responsibilities

  • System Monitoring and Performance: Design, implement, and maintain monitoring systems to ensure the health, performance, and reliability of our infrastructure and applications.
  • Incident Response and Troubleshooting: Act as a primary point of contact for production incidents, providing timely response and resolution to minimize downtime.
  • Automation and Tooling: Develop and maintain automation tools to streamline operations and reduce manual intervention.
  • Collaboration: Work closely with development teams to integrate reliability into the software development lifecycle and promote best practices.
  • Capacity Planning: Perform capacity planning and scaling activities to handle growth and ensure system resilience.
  • Documentation and Reporting: Create and maintain comprehensive documentation for systems, processes, and incident reports.

Qualifications

Required skills:

    • 2-3 years of post-education work in a technical role.
    • Experience utilizing a variety of Google Cloud products.
    • Intermediate experience with python or another object-oriented programming language and the ability to learn python quickly.
    • Significant experience with SQL (postgres preferred).
    • Competence with software development best practices including version control, code review, testing, metrics and monitoring, security, continuous integration deployment, and asynchronous deployment.

Preferred experience:

    • Experience with quality assurance and quality control testing and systems.
    • Familiarity with pandas or similar data analysis tools.
    • Comfort with flask web framework.
    • Building dashboards and data visualizations.
    • Passion for uplifting the work of progressive activists, organizations, and candidates.
    • Demonstrated detail orientation.
    • Strong problem-solving and analytical skills. 
    • Ability to communicate clearly, directly, and patiently.
    • Ability to work independently and regularly communicate status updates.
    • Remote experience preferred.

Compensation and Benefits

  • Annual salary of $75,000-$83,500 as part of a transparent salary structure with clear levels of advancement. 
  • Excellent health, dental, and vision benefits, 401(k) matching, work-from-home stipends, and unlimited Paid Time Off.
  • This role is a cycle-based hire through November, but we hope to find opportunities to extend where possible. 
  • This position is not eligible for the collective bargaining unit.

We’re looking for candidates with a wide range of skills and experience. If you’re excited about the job, even if you don’t match all the characteristics, we encourage you to apply. 

To apply, please submit your resume and answer the following application questions:

1. How do your personal identities and experiences – particularly along the lines of race, age, gender, class, geography, etc – contribute to your interest in working in this movement? We're curious to learn more about you and why you're interested in working with us to build political power.

2. Why do you want to work with Movement Labs? What do you hope to contribute? What do you hope to learn?

Python SQL
Dutch Localization Tester
QA Full-time PST (UTC-8)
Published : 11 months ago
Sr. Quality Assurance Engineer
QA Full-time 🇺🇸 USA
Published : 11 months ago
Dutch Localization Tester
QA Full-time PST (UTC-8)
Published : 11 months ago